What this means

This registration is in, or will soon enter, a USPTO maintenance window. Missing a Section 8 or Section 9 filing can cancel the registration.

Status 700: Status 700 means the trademark is registered and active on the Principal Register. You have nationwide rights for the listed goods and services and may use ®. Section 8 maintenance is due between years five and six.
